Google expands its line of customized search solutions as it has launched a commerce search engine for online shopping portals. Google would be providing this solution to online retailers and is certainly a way to attract them towards its payment service, Google Checkout. Google promises that this commerce search engine solution would have Google’s speed, search and ranking capability to help users find the most relevant product match. Retailers will be allowed to choose whether to display product images, descriptions.Retailer can also enable search refinement by product category, price range, brand, or any other product attribute. Private labels V/s national brands-The undercurrent battle!   This is very interesting to note that what is making national brands vexing is not the competitors alone but the surge of private labels which seems to be eating out major chunk of the pie, traditionally a part of the appetite of the former. Private Label Manufacturer's Association categorizes PL manufacturers into 4 main categories: Large national brand manufacturers that utilize their expertise and excess plant capacity to supply store brands. Mall, quality manufacturers who specialize in particular product lines and concentrate on producing store brands almost exclusively. Often these companies are owned by corporations that also produce national brands. Major retailers and wholesalers that own their own manufacturing facilities and provide store brand products for themselves.
